During the hours when Jay Leno and David Letterman are on, how many
people are watching television (including all network and cable
channels).  And, how many of the total are watching Leno and how many
of the total are watching Letterman.  Example answer: 20 million
watching TV at the time Leno and Letterman are on.  5 million watching
Leno, 4 million watching Letterman and  11 million watching all other
shows.  And, of course, where did you find this info.  Thanks in
advance.

Nielsen Media Research numbers are generally used to determine who's
watching in what; in what markets; and what the demographics are.

For example, did you know that the average Letterman viewer is 47?

This news report quotes Nielsen as saying that for the final week of
September, Leno (NBC) averaged 5.9 million viewers and Letterman (CBS)
had 4.1 million; another 6.3 million were watching the next two
most-popular shows – though none of the Nielsen numbers that are
publicly available for this week show share (which makes it possible
to track total TV sets that are on).  This is a version of MuziNews

Nielsen bases "share" estimates on their 5,000-home sample to
determine how many people are watching at any one time.  Ratings
points match the percentage of the 106.7 million homes watching, with
a 1.0 corresponding to 1,067,000 homes watching.
